ABSTRACT: There are many factors influencing the quality of products that are produced from milling machine process. The quality is mostly dealt with the surface roughness which is not in accordance with specifications that are required. Those influencing factors are the selection of cutting patameter regulation, for example, the speed of milling process and cutting, and selection of the cutting depth. Others factors are quality of tool life, cooling media and etc. The product quality on surface roughness can gained by varying the regulation of cutting parameter selection. The speeds for cutting are 43 m/min, 55 m/min dan 72 m/min, while the feed rate are 40 mm/min, 60 mm/min and 85 mm/min. The cooling media to be applied is air, with the ratio of water cooling media is 1:30 and 1:60. The type of machine used is CNC Type CMC 200 and surface tester devices used to measure roughness of cutting process result. Of mesasurement result, it can be seen that cooling media influence the surface roughness very much. The relationship between surface roughness and cooling media is SRair = 4.207 v-0.69 f0.45 water and cooling media is and SRidemitsu (1:60) = 1995.2 v-1.38 f-0.46.
